I'd recommend using the variant that passes __FILE__ and __LINE__ so you can quickly identify which failure point is calling.

Probably one in System Clock Configuration 

Or add some break points

Boards should be relatively consistent.  Check ST-LINK version and options, particularly clock output speed.

Check / report board revision numbers if some work and others don't. 

Check chip revision as reported by STM32 Cube Programmer.
